This week, we honor Transgender Awareness Week, observed from November 13 to November 19, leading into the Transgender Day of Remembrance on November 20, a solemn day dedicated to remembering transgender people whose lives were taken by acts of transphobic violence. It is a time for visibility, compassion, and learning what real support looks like.

In its latest edition, The Hollywood Reporter’s Latin Power List 2025 honors Latinos who are reshaping culture across film, TV, music, and beyond. This year, both Pedro Pascal and Javiera Balmaceda appear on the list - each making their mark in entirely their own way.

For Pedro, this recognition feels less like another milestone and more like a reflection of what he stands for. From The Last of Us to The Mandalorian, he’s become one of the most magnetic presences in entertainment - it honestly feels like he’s everywhere right now, and we’re absolutely here for it.
But what truly sets Pedro apart is how he uses his platform.
He’s consistently spoken up for those too often unheard - immigrants, refugees, queer communities, and anyone pushed to the margins. He reminds us that being on the “right side of history” isn’t just about words, but about action, empathy, and visibility.
In an industry that can sometimes prize silence, Pedro stands tall, unafraid to connect his artistry with his values. His inclusion on The Hollywood Reporter’s Latin Power List 2025 celebrates not just his career, but his courage and we couldn’t be prouder that he uses his voice and presence to stand for what truly matters.

Meanwhile, Javiera - though less front-of-camera - is carving her own legacy. As an executive and creative force at Amazon Studios, notably overseeing originals for the Latin-American market, she bridges the worlds of storytelling and strategy. Their shared Chilean-immigrant roots add a poetic layer: the siblings aren’t just succeeding individually, they’re amplifying their community and heritage through different mediums.
In a world where media often locks Latin American creators into narrow stereotypes, Javiera is pulling the thread and rewiring the tapestry. She’s putting power behind stories that are diverse, nuanced, and regionally rooted, but globally visible. With her leadership, she’s helping shape what the world sees when it looks at Latin America. Her approach also amplifies representation behind the scenes: women in leadership, Latin voices in decision-making, and creators from the Global South both in front of the lens and behind it.

Lux Joins Tom Ford’s Next Film
Lux has officially been cast in Tom Ford’s long-awaited return to filmmaking and it’s a big one. Ford is set to direct Cry to Heaven, his adaptation of Anne Rice’s 18th-century Italian opera epic, now in pre-production in London and Rome.
The film boasts a stacked ensemble including Nicholas Hoult, Aaron Taylor-Johnson, Adele (making her film debut), Hunter Schafer, Thandiwe Newton, Mark Strong, Colin Firth, Paul Bettany, and more, with Lux among the featured cast.
Filming begins mid-January, with an expected late-autumn 2026 release. Based on Rice’s novel, the story follows a Venetian nobleman and a gifted castrato singer whose lives intertwine as they navigate ambition, betrayal, love, and identity in the world of opera themes, right in Ford’s artistic wheelhouse.
This project marks Ford’s first movie in nearly a decade and represents a major milestone for Lux as her career continues to rise.

The internet lit up this week after reports surfaced that Avengers: Secret Wars is gearing up to film between April and September 2026, under the working title “Apple Pie 2.” The film is currently slated to hit theaters on December 17, 2027, according to Hollywood North Buzz.

Behemoth! Casting News and Production Update

Tony Gilroy’s Behemoth! just expanded its cast, adding Alexa Swinton, Margarita Levieva, and Matthew Lillard to the already stacked ensemble, and yes, Pedro is still leading the charge.
Plot details still remain tightly sealed, but Gilroy has teased that the story centers around a cellist. Pedro stars alongside David Harbour, Eva Victor, and Olivia Wilde, with Gilroy directing from his own script.
Production kicked off in Los Angeles late last month, and the project is already shaping up to be one of Searchlight’s most intriguing films on the horizon. As more casting news rolls in, the excitement around Pedro’s next big role just keeps growing.

Pedro Named One of Esquire’s “Better Men” of 2025
Esquire UK has named Pedro one of their Better Men of 2025, celebrating him as “The Beloved.” The feature praises his rare blend of integrity, compassion, and modern masculinity, highlighting his support for the LGBTQIA+ community, his refreshingly authentic approach to aging, and the effortless style choices that have made him a cultural touchstone. Despite online noise, Esquire UK notes that Pedro’s kindness, principles, and the admiration of his peers speak louder than any headline. A well-earned honor for a genuinely better man.

Lux in Richard II Draws Praise
Critics are celebrating the Off Broadway revival of Richard II, and along with Michael Urie’s magnetic, sharply comic performance, Lux Pascal is earning standout mentions for her presence and precision in this sleek 1980s reimagining. Reviewers highlight the production’s bold framing, fast pacing, and remarkably
clear delivery of Shakespeare’s dense verse. Originally scheduled to close November 30, the show has been extended due to demand and will now run at the Astor Place Theatre through December 14.
